Summary
SAP Business Warehouse and SAP Plug-In Basis allows an authenticated attacker to drop arbitrary SAP database tables, potentially resulting in a loss of data or rendering the system unusable. On successful exploitation, an attacker can completely delete database entries but is not able to read any data.
